# SafeMath ⎊ Definition

**Published:** 2026-04-03
**Author:** Greeks.live
**Categories:** Definition

---

## SafeMath

SafeMath is a specific, widely used library in the Ethereum ecosystem that provides arithmetic functions with built-in overflow and underflow checks. When an operation results in an overflow, SafeMath causes the transaction to revert, effectively preventing the invalid state from ever being recorded on the blockchain.

This has been the standard for security for years, though newer versions of Solidity have integrated these checks directly into the compiler. Using SafeMath ensures that even if a developer forgets to add a check, the code will fail safely rather than proceed with incorrect data.

It is a primary example of how libraries can standardize security practices across an entire industry. Its simplicity and effectiveness have made it indispensable for DeFi protocols.

- [Remote Signing Protocols](https://term.greeks.live/definition/remote-signing-protocols/)

- [Off Chain Clearing](https://term.greeks.live/definition/off-chain-clearing/)

- [P2P Networking](https://term.greeks.live/definition/p2p-networking/)

- [Collateral Volatility Weighting](https://term.greeks.live/definition/collateral-volatility-weighting/)

- [Protocol Finality](https://term.greeks.live/definition/protocol-finality/)

- [Consensus Algorithms in Finance](https://term.greeks.live/definition/consensus-algorithms-in-finance/)

- [Leverage Risk Exposure](https://term.greeks.live/definition/leverage-risk-exposure/)

- [Arbitrage Crowding](https://term.greeks.live/definition/arbitrage-crowding/)

## Glossary

### [Secure Leadership](https://term.greeks.live/area/secure-leadership/)

Context ⎊ Secure leadership, within the convergence of cryptocurrency, options trading, and financial derivatives, transcends traditional management paradigms.

### [Risk Assessment](https://term.greeks.live/area/risk-assessment/)

Exposure ⎊ Evaluating the potential for financial loss requires a rigorous decomposition of portfolio positions against volatile crypto-asset price swings.

### [Secure Transformation](https://term.greeks.live/area/secure-transformation/)

Algorithm ⎊ Secure transformation, within cryptocurrency and derivatives, necessitates cryptographic protocols ensuring data integrity and operational resilience against evolving threat vectors.

### [Legacy Code Mitigation](https://term.greeks.live/area/legacy-code-mitigation/)

Mitigation ⎊ Legacy code mitigation within cryptocurrency, options trading, and financial derivatives represents a systematic approach to reducing the risks associated with older, often poorly documented, systems.

### [Blockchain Development Standards](https://term.greeks.live/area/blockchain-development-standards/)

Architecture ⎊ Blockchain development standards, within cryptocurrency and derivatives, fundamentally concern the systemic design of distributed ledger technology to support complex financial instruments.

### [Secure Backup](https://term.greeks.live/area/secure-backup/)

Architecture ⎊ Cryptographic redundancy remains the foundation of a secure backup within digital asset ecosystems, ensuring that private keys and seed phrases survive hardware failure or systemic platform disruption.

### [Secure Policy Enforcement](https://term.greeks.live/area/secure-policy-enforcement/)

Enforcement ⎊ Secure policy enforcement within cryptocurrency, options trading, and financial derivatives represents the automated and verifiable execution of pre-defined rules governing permissible actions and state transitions.

### [Secure Patches](https://term.greeks.live/area/secure-patches/)

Mitigation ⎊ Secure patches function as targeted code remediations designed to resolve identified vulnerabilities within smart contract logic or exchange infrastructure.

### [Secure Growth](https://term.greeks.live/area/secure-growth/)

Asset ⎊ Secure growth, within the cryptocurrency, options, and derivatives landscape, fundamentally concerns the preservation and enhancement of asset value over time.

### [Secure Completion](https://term.greeks.live/area/secure-completion/)

Action ⎊ Secure completion, within derivative markets, denotes the definitive fulfillment of contractual obligations pertaining to a financial instrument, signifying a transfer of risk and associated value.

## Discover More

### [Oracle Data Analytics](https://term.greeks.live/term/oracle-data-analytics/)
![A fluid composition of intertwined bands represents the complex interconnectedness of decentralized finance protocols. The layered structures illustrate market composability and aggregated liquidity streams from various sources. A dynamic green line illuminates one stream, symbolizing a live price feed or bullish momentum within a structured product, highlighting positive trend analysis. This visual metaphor captures the volatility inherent in options contracts and the intricate risk management associated with collateralized debt positions CDPs and on-chain analytics. The smooth transition between bands indicates market liquidity and continuous asset movement.](https://term.greeks.live/wp-content/uploads/2025/12/intertwined-liquidity-streams-and-bullish-momentum-in-decentralized-structured-products-market-microstructure-analysis.webp)

Meaning ⎊ Oracle Data Analytics provides the essential cryptographic and statistical bridge enabling secure, precise execution for decentralized derivatives.

### [Validator Consensus Lag](https://term.greeks.live/definition/validator-consensus-lag/)
![A futuristic, four-armed structure in deep blue and white, centered on a bright green glowing core, symbolizes a decentralized network architecture where a consensus mechanism validates smart contracts. The four arms represent different legs of a complex derivatives instrument, like a multi-asset portfolio, requiring sophisticated risk diversification strategies. The design captures the essence of high-frequency trading and algorithmic trading, highlighting rapid execution order flow and market microstructure dynamics within a scalable liquidity protocol environment.](https://term.greeks.live/wp-content/uploads/2025/12/decentralized-consensus-architecture-visualizing-high-frequency-trading-execution-order-flow-and-cross-chain-liquidity-protocol.webp)

Meaning ⎊ The time delay in blockchain networks for validators to agree on state updates, affecting the speed of price reporting.

### [Hashed Time-Lock Contract Mechanism](https://term.greeks.live/definition/hashed-time-lock-contract-mechanism/)
![A stylized turbine represents a high-velocity automated market maker AMM within decentralized finance DeFi. The spinning blades symbolize continuous price discovery and liquidity provisioning in a perpetual futures market. This mechanism facilitates dynamic yield generation and efficient capital allocation. The central core depicts the underlying collateralized asset pool, essential for supporting synthetic assets and options contracts. This complex system mitigates counterparty risk while enabling advanced arbitrage strategies, a critical component of sophisticated financial derivatives.](https://term.greeks.live/wp-content/uploads/2025/12/decentralized-finance-engine-yield-generation-mechanism-options-market-volatility-surface-modeling-complex-risk-dynamics.webp)

Meaning ⎊ A smart contract protocol using hashes and time limits to enable secure, conditional, and trustless cross-chain transactions.

### [Blockchain Protocol Vulnerabilities](https://term.greeks.live/term/blockchain-protocol-vulnerabilities/)
![This high-tech mechanism visually represents a sophisticated decentralized finance protocol. The interconnected latticework symbolizes the network's smart contract logic and liquidity provision for an automated market maker AMM system. The glowing green core denotes high computational power, executing real-time options pricing model calculations for volatility hedging. The entire structure models a robust derivatives protocol focusing on efficient risk management and capital efficiency within a decentralized ecosystem. This mechanism facilitates price discovery and enhances settlement processes through algorithmic precision.](https://term.greeks.live/wp-content/uploads/2025/12/decentralized-finance-algorithmic-pricing-engine-options-trading-derivatives-protocol-risk-management-framework.webp)

Meaning ⎊ Blockchain protocol vulnerabilities represent the systemic fragilities that define risk and value retention in decentralized derivative markets.

### [Feedback Loop Amplification](https://term.greeks.live/definition/feedback-loop-amplification/)
![A visual representation of the complex dynamics in decentralized finance ecosystems, specifically highlighting cross-chain interoperability between disparate blockchain networks. The intertwining forms symbolize distinct data streams and asset flows where the central green loop represents a smart contract or liquidity provision protocol. This intricate linkage illustrates the collateralization and risk management processes inherent in options trading and synthetic derivatives, where different asset classes are locked into a single financial instrument. The design emphasizes the importance of nodal connections in a decentralized network.](https://term.greeks.live/wp-content/uploads/2025/12/decentralized-finance-protocol-liquidity-provision-and-cross-chain-interoperability-in-synthetic-derivatives-markets.webp)

Meaning ⎊ A phenomenon where initial market movements trigger secondary actions that significantly increase the original trend.

### [Consensus Algorithms in Finance](https://term.greeks.live/definition/consensus-algorithms-in-finance/)
![This intricate mechanical illustration visualizes a complex smart contract governing a decentralized finance protocol. The interacting components represent financial primitives like liquidity pools and automated market makers. The prominent beige lever symbolizes a governance action or underlying asset price movement impacting collateralized debt positions. The varying colors highlight different asset classes and tokenomics within the system. The seamless operation suggests efficient liquidity provision and automated execution of derivatives strategies, minimizing slippage and optimizing yield farming results in a complex structured product environment.](https://term.greeks.live/wp-content/uploads/2025/12/volatility-skew-and-collateralized-debt-position-dynamics-in-decentralized-finance-protocol.webp)

Meaning ⎊ Rules enabling decentralized network participants to agree on the state of a ledger, ensuring consistency and security.

### [Defensive Smart Contract Engineering](https://term.greeks.live/definition/defensive-smart-contract-engineering/)
![A futuristic, propeller-driven vehicle serves as a metaphor for an advanced decentralized finance protocol architecture. The sleek design embodies sophisticated liquidity provision mechanisms, with the propeller representing the engine driving volatility derivatives trading. This structure represents the optimization required for synthetic asset creation and yield generation, ensuring efficient collateralization and risk-adjusted returns through integrated smart contract logic. The internal mechanism signifies the core protocol delivering enhanced value and robust oracle systems for accurate data feeds.](https://term.greeks.live/wp-content/uploads/2025/12/high-efficiency-decentralized-finance-protocol-engine-for-synthetic-asset-and-volatility-derivatives-strategies.webp)

Meaning ⎊ A development mindset and set of practices focused on anticipating and preventing potential security exploits in code.

### [Security Budget](https://term.greeks.live/definition/security-budget/)
![A segmented dark surface features a central hollow revealing a complex, luminous green mechanism with a pale wheel component. This abstract visual metaphor represents a structured product's internal workings within a decentralized options protocol. The outer shell signifies risk segmentation, while the inner glow illustrates yield generation from collateralized debt obligations. The intricate components mirror the complex smart contract logic for managing risk-adjusted returns and calculating specific inputs for options pricing models.](https://term.greeks.live/wp-content/uploads/2025/12/decentralized-derivative-protocol-smart-contract-mechanics-risk-adjusted-return-monitoring.webp)

Meaning ⎊ The economic resources allocated to incentivize network participants and maintain the cost barrier against malicious attacks.

### [Storage Collision Vulnerability](https://term.greeks.live/definition/storage-collision-vulnerability/)
![A sleek abstract form representing a smart contract vault for collateralized debt positions. The dark, contained structure symbolizes a decentralized derivatives protocol. The flowing bright green element signifies yield generation and options premium collection. The light blue feature represents a specific strike price or an underlying asset within a market-neutral strategy. The design emphasizes high-precision algorithmic trading and sophisticated risk management within a dynamic DeFi ecosystem, illustrating capital flow and automated execution.](https://term.greeks.live/wp-content/uploads/2025/12/dynamic-visualization-of-decentralized-finance-liquidity-flow-and-risk-mitigation-in-complex-options-derivatives.webp)

Meaning ⎊ Unintended data overwriting caused by mismatched memory layouts between proxy and implementation contracts.

---

## Raw Schema Data

```json
{
    "@context": "https://schema.org",
    "@type": "BreadcrumbList",
    "itemListElement": [
        {
            "@type": "ListItem",
            "position": 1,
            "name": "Home",
            "item": "https://term.greeks.live/"
        },
        {
            "@type": "ListItem",
            "position": 2,
            "name": "Definition",
            "item": "https://term.greeks.live/definition/"
        },
        {
            "@type": "ListItem",
            "position": 3,
            "name": "SafeMath",
            "item": "https://term.greeks.live/definition/safemath/"
        }
    ]
}
```

```json
{
    "@context": "https://schema.org",
    "@type": "Article",
    "mainEntityOfPage": {
        "@type": "WebPage",
        "@id": "https://term.greeks.live/definition/safemath/"
    },
    "headline": "SafeMath ⎊ Definition",
    "description": "Meaning ⎊ A specialized library that forces transactions to revert if an arithmetic operation causes an overflow or underflow. ⎊ Definition",
    "url": "https://term.greeks.live/definition/safemath/",
    "author": {
        "@type": "Person",
        "name": "Greeks.live",
        "url": "https://term.greeks.live/author/greeks-live/"
    },
    "datePublished": "2026-04-03T12:28:30+00:00",
    "dateModified": "2026-04-03T12:30:19+00:00",
    "publisher": {
        "@type": "Organization",
        "name": "Greeks.live"
    },
    "articleSection": [
        "Definition"
    ],
    "image": {
        "@type": "ImageObject",
        "url": "https://term.greeks.live/wp-content/uploads/2025/12/visualizing-layered-risk-tranches-and-attack-vectors-within-a-decentralized-finance-protocol-structure.jpg",
        "caption": "A sharp-tipped, white object emerges from the center of a layered, concentric ring structure. The rings are primarily dark blue, interspersed with distinct rings of beige, light blue, and bright green."
    }
}
```

```json
{
    "@context": "https://schema.org",
    "@type": "WebPage",
    "@id": "https://term.greeks.live/definition/safemath/",
    "mentions": [
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/secure-leadership/",
            "name": "Secure Leadership",
            "url": "https://term.greeks.live/area/secure-leadership/",
            "description": "Context ⎊ Secure leadership, within the convergence of cryptocurrency, options trading, and financial derivatives, transcends traditional management paradigms."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/risk-assessment/",
            "name": "Risk Assessment",
            "url": "https://term.greeks.live/area/risk-assessment/",
            "description": "Exposure ⎊ Evaluating the potential for financial loss requires a rigorous decomposition of portfolio positions against volatile crypto-asset price swings."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/secure-transformation/",
            "name": "Secure Transformation",
            "url": "https://term.greeks.live/area/secure-transformation/",
            "description": "Algorithm ⎊ Secure transformation, within cryptocurrency and derivatives, necessitates cryptographic protocols ensuring data integrity and operational resilience against evolving threat vectors."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/legacy-code-mitigation/",
            "name": "Legacy Code Mitigation",
            "url": "https://term.greeks.live/area/legacy-code-mitigation/",
            "description": "Mitigation ⎊ Legacy code mitigation within cryptocurrency, options trading, and financial derivatives represents a systematic approach to reducing the risks associated with older, often poorly documented, systems."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/blockchain-development-standards/",
            "name": "Blockchain Development Standards",
            "url": "https://term.greeks.live/area/blockchain-development-standards/",
            "description": "Architecture ⎊ Blockchain development standards, within cryptocurrency and derivatives, fundamentally concern the systemic design of distributed ledger technology to support complex financial instruments."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/secure-backup/",
            "name": "Secure Backup",
            "url": "https://term.greeks.live/area/secure-backup/",
            "description": "Architecture ⎊ Cryptographic redundancy remains the foundation of a secure backup within digital asset ecosystems, ensuring that private keys and seed phrases survive hardware failure or systemic platform disruption."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/secure-policy-enforcement/",
            "name": "Secure Policy Enforcement",
            "url": "https://term.greeks.live/area/secure-policy-enforcement/",
            "description": "Enforcement ⎊ Secure policy enforcement within cryptocurrency, options trading, and financial derivatives represents the automated and verifiable execution of pre-defined rules governing permissible actions and state transitions."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/secure-patches/",
            "name": "Secure Patches",
            "url": "https://term.greeks.live/area/secure-patches/",
            "description": "Mitigation ⎊ Secure patches function as targeted code remediations designed to resolve identified vulnerabilities within smart contract logic or exchange infrastructure."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/secure-growth/",
            "name": "Secure Growth",
            "url": "https://term.greeks.live/area/secure-growth/",
            "description": "Asset ⎊ Secure growth, within the cryptocurrency, options, and derivatives landscape, fundamentally concerns the preservation and enhancement of asset value over time."
        },
        {
            "@type": "DefinedTerm",
            "@id": "https://term.greeks.live/area/secure-completion/",
            "name": "Secure Completion",
            "url": "https://term.greeks.live/area/secure-completion/",
            "description": "Action ⎊ Secure completion, within derivative markets, denotes the definitive fulfillment of contractual obligations pertaining to a financial instrument, signifying a transfer of risk and associated value."
        }
    ]
}
```


---

**Original URL:** https://term.greeks.live/definition/safemath/
